About Banner House at T Bar M
Founded in 1972, T Bar M Racquet Club has served as the premier private members tennis and racquet Club for Texas and the greater southwest region. It is internationally recognized as a best-in-class training facility for competitive, professional, semi-professional and social tennis for adults and children, while also offering a range of health and wellness amenities, including a gym, chiropractic and sports medicine services and group fitness classes.
In June 2022, Dallas-based WoodHouse acquired T Bar M and is renovating and enhancing the property, creating a world-class racquet Club. The evolved Club will house the classic tennis club and facilities in a fresh new environment. The Club’s brand and amenities will continue to cater to individuals and families in search of a social and communal anchor that is grounded in an active, health and wellness-focused mindset.
The new Banner House at T Bar M will include 21 tennis courts (8 indoor courts, 3 Euro red clay courts and 14 outdoor courts), 2 padel courts, 8 pickleball courts, retail/pro shop, a resort style pool, taqueria, private events, lounges, restaurant and bar. In addition to these amenities there is a 12,000 SF Fitness Center with best-in-class training equipment and state of the art locker rooms, including a cold plunge, dry sauna and hot tub. Paired with the new Club house and Fitness offerings is a full service Wellness, Spa and Chiropractic offering with 6 treatment rooms for massage/facials, IV’s, injectables and 3 chiropractic rooms for adjustments, soft tissue therapy, needling, and more.
